### Changed Defaults — Webhook Retries

Heads up, on-call folks: Fluxhook now retries failed webhook deliveries with exponential backoff instead of the old fixed five-second loop. Max attempts dropped from 20 to 8, so noisy endpoints will stop paging you at 3am. Dead-lettered events land in the usual queue for manual replay. If a partner complains about missed deliveries, check their endpoint health first. The new defaults are as follows.

config for tagaf-bawif:
[norok]
host = norok.ordinworks.local
user = norok_svc
database = norok_prod

Move Mailreef's bounce processor off the legacy Deckard host before decommissioning. The new instance runs under a restricted service account with no shell access. Webhook signatures are now verified before parsing; unsigned payloads are dropped and counted. Review the retention window — bounce bodies are discarded after classification, only headers persist. Confirm the queue credentials were rotated as part of this step and that the old ones are revoked. The active configuration for the new instance follows.

service settings:
quenath:
  log_level: error
  metrics_host: metrics.quenath.zemvarsys.internal
  pool_size: 16

## Deployment

Portionly (our recipe-scaling calculator) ships as a single container and deploys through the Ovenline pipeline whenever main goes green. There's no database — scaling math is stateless — so rollbacks are just a redeploy of the previous tag. Staging lives in the Brindlewood cluster; prod in Castermoor. Before your first deploy, make sure the environment has these settings defined, since the app refuses to boot without them.

deployment values, hahap-kagef:
[silok]
team = oliax
access_code = ac_e8a226
host = silok.qirvannet.internal
port = 3306
owner = wenox.briius
peer = jordor.braskforge.test

**Q: How does the cleaning crew get in after hours?**

The Brightmere Cleaning team arrives weekdays at 19:00 and uses the side entrance on the east wing. They carry their own contractor fobs, so reception does not need to sign them in. If their fob reader is down, let them in manually using the following door code:

turnstile pass: bdg-G-73